Solution for 3(2f+4)=3(3f-6) equation:


Simplifying
3(2f + 4) = 3(3f + -6)

Reorder the terms:
3(4 + 2f) = 3(3f + -6)
(4 * 3 + 2f * 3) = 3(3f + -6)
(12 + 6f) = 3(3f + -6)

Reorder the terms:
12 + 6f = 3(-6 + 3f)
12 + 6f = (-6 * 3 + 3f * 3)
12 + 6f = (-18 + 9f)

Solving
12 + 6f = -18 + 9f

Solving for variable 'f'.

Move all terms containing f to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-9f' to each side of the equation.
12 + 6f + -9f = -18 + 9f + -9f

Combine like terms: 6f + -9f = -3f
12 + -3f = -18 + 9f + -9f

Combine like terms: 9f + -9f = 0
12 + -3f = -18 + 0
12 + -3f = -18

Add '-12' to each side of the equation.
12 + -12 + -3f = -18 + -12

Combine like terms: 12 + -12 = 0
0 + -3f = -18 + -12
-3f = -18 + -12

Combine like terms: -18 + -12 = -30
-3f = -30

Divide each side by '-3'.
f = 10

Simplifying
f = 10
